So ive been wondering why my cluster light up top are not on at night. i though maybe it was a bulb well it was but i found out there is a kink in the circuit board. i did some tests and the kink must of broke the wire in the film so i was thinking on melting or scratching the film away and laying some soder on those points or maybe you guys can give me a idea?

If the copper trace is broken, you can easily scrape off the green stuff on either side of the break and solder a copper jumper wire across it.  Just be gentle and don't use a giant soldering iron - get a small one from Radio Shack along with rosin-core solder.  DO NOT use plumber's or sheet metal solder with an acid core!
